Прикладная архитектура базовой модели процессора Intel, Довгий П.С., Поляков В.И., 2012

Подробнее о кнопках "Купить"

По кнопкам "Купить бумажную книгу" или "Купить электронную книгу" можно купить в официальных магазинах эту книгу, если она имеется в продаже, или похожую книгу. Результаты поиска формируются при помощи поисковых систем Яндекс и Google на основании названия и авторов книги.

Наш сайт не занимается продажей книг, этим занимаются вышеуказанные магазины. Мы лишь даем пользователям возможность найти эту или похожие книги в этих магазинах.

Список книг, которые предлагают магазины, можно увидеть перейдя на одну из страниц покупки, для этого надо нажать на одну из этих кнопок.

Прикладная архитектура базовой модели процессора Intel, Довгий П.С., Поляков В.И., 2012.

   В учебном пособии содержатся основные сведения о прикладной архитектуре 16-разрядного микропроцессора Intel 8086, положившего начало самому распространенному семейству Intel 80x86, Pentium. В пособии рассмотрены основные элементы прикладной архитектуры, такие как аппаратно поддерживаемые типы и форматы данных, программная модель процессора, режимы адресации, форматы команд, а также базовая система команд.
При этом элементы прикладной архитектуры рассматриваются как в общем плане (без привязки к конкретным моделям ЭВМ и процессоров), так и в плане их реализации в базовой модели процессора Intel.
Рассмотренная в пособии базовая модель является основой для первоначального ознакомления с её дальнейшими развитиями в виде 32-разрядной архитектуры IA-32 (Intel Architecture), начало которой было положено процессором Intel 80386, а последующие расширения - в многочисленных моделях Intel Pentium.
Пособие может служить основой при изучении программирования на языке Assembler, базовая версия которого ориентирована на рассмотренную в пособии модель Intel 8086. В целях облегчения усвоения материала и практического его использования при программировании приводится большое число примеров команд на ассемблере, поясняющих реализацию операций различных типов.

Прикладная архитектура базовой модели процессора Intel, Довгий П.С., Поляков В.И., 2012


Понятие архитектуры и организации ЭВМ.
В силу неоднозначности трактовки термина «архитектура ЭВМ», а так же многообразия различных элементов, включаемых в это понятие, необходимо привести для сравнения несколько формулировок различных авторов.

Сложность современных вычислительных машин закономерно привела к понятию архитектуры вычислительной машины, охватывающей комплекс общих вопросов ее построения, существенных в первую очередь для пользователя, интересующегося главным образом возможностями машины, а не деталями ее технического исполнения.

Круг вопросов, подлежащих решению при разработке архитектуры ЭВМ можно условно разделить на вопросы общей структуры, организации вычислительного процесса и общения пользователя с машиной, вопросы логической организации представления, хранения и преобразования информации и вопросы логической организации совместной работы различных устройств, а также аппаратурных и программных средств машины.

ОГЛАВЛЕНИЕ.
Введение.
В.1. Основные понятия.
В.2. История развития микропроцессора Intel 8086.
1. Типы и форматы аппаратно поддерживаемых данных.
1.1. Числа с фиксированной запятой.
1.2. Диапазон представления целых чисел.
1.3. Числа с плавающей запятой.
1.4. Особенности представления чисел с плавающей запятой в персональных компьютерах.
1.5. Диапазон представления чисел с плавающей запятой.
1.6. Точность представления чисел с плавающей запятой.
1.7. Десятичные числа.
1.8. Нечисловые данные.
2. Регистровая структура (программная модель) процессора.
2.1. Общее представление.
2.2. Регистры общего назначения.
2.3. Сегментные регистры.
2.4. Регистр флагов.
2.5. Регистр IP (Instruction Pointer).
3. Основные режимы адресации, используемые в ЭВМ.
3.1. Классификация основных режимов адресации, используемых в ЭВМ
3.2. Режимы адресации процессора Intel 8086 и способы их задания.
4. Основные форматы команд.
5. Принципы размещения единиц информации фиксированной длины в основной памяти.
6. Принципы формирования физического адреса. Стандартное назначение сегментов и возможности их переопределения.
7. Базовая система команд.
7.1. Команды передачи данных и адресов.
7.1.1. Общие передачи данных.
7.1.2. Стековые передачи.
7.1.3. Флажковые передачи.
7.1.4. Табличное преобразование.
7.1.5. Команды ввода-вывода.
7.1.6. Команды передачи адресов.
7.2. Арифметические команды.
7.2.1. Аддитивные команды.
7.2.2. Мультипликативные команды.
7.2.3. Команды расширения формата.
7.2.4. Команды инкремента / декремента.
7.2.5. Команда изменения знака.
7.2.6. Команды десятичной коррекции.
7.2.7. Команды ASCII-коррекции.
7.3. Логические команды.
7.4. Команды сдвигов.
7.5. Команды управления программой.
7.5.1. Общие положения.
7.5.2. Команды передачи управления.
7.5.3. Команды циклов.
7.5.4. Команды вызова процедуры и возврата из нее.
7.5.5. Команды программных прерываний.
7.5.6. Команды манипуляции флагами.
7.6. Команды обработки строк (цепочек).
8. Система прерываний.
8.1. Концепция системы прерываний.
8.2. Функции системы прерываний и их реализация на аппаратном и программном уровнях.
8.3. Организация прерываний в процессоре Intel 80x86.
9. Вопросы для подготовки к тестированию.
9.1. Основные понятия.
9.2. Прикладная архитектура процессора Intel 8086.
9.3. Организация прерываний.
10. Примеры тестов.
Список литературы.
Приложения.
П.1. Постбайтные режимы адресации.
П.2. Формирование арифметических флагов.
П.3. Формирование флагов управления.
П.4. Машинные коды команд.



Бесплатно скачать электронную книгу в удобном формате, смотреть и читать:
Скачать книгу Прикладная архитектура базовой модели процессора Intel, Довгий П.С., Поляков В.И., 2012 - fileskachat.com, быстрое и бесплатное скачивание.

Скачать pdf
Ниже можно купить эту книгу, если она есть в продаже, и похожие книги по лучшей цене со скидкой с доставкой по всей России.Купить книги



Скачать - pdf - Яндекс.Диск.
Дата публикации:





Теги: :: :: :: :: ::


Следующие учебники и книги:
Предыдущие статьи:


 


 

Книги, учебники, обучение по разделам




Не нашёл? Найди:





2025-10-10 05:56:47